Mandate Reporting to the Registrar, the Manager, Budget & Business Analysis provides strategic leadership on all resourcing matters inclusive of budget development and management, capital asset planning & management, long-term business planning, financial analysis and financial reporting in accordance with institutional and departmental priorities. The Manager provides support and advice to all Associate Registrars and their unit leaders with related strategic planning, operational support, training and resourcing approvals.
Objectives
- Provide strategic financial leadership and stewardship across the OREM portfolio, aligning advice and support with institutional policy, priorities and plans.
- Responsibly manage budgetary resource proposals to ensure support for critical initiatives and operational needs, including workforce management, across OREM.
- Provide financial and administrative expertise, advice and support to OREM leaders to contribute to enhancing the student experience.
This position requires a level of education, training, and experience equivalent to an undergraduate degree in Business (Accounting/Finance stream) plus a minimum of 5 years of relevant experience in financial management, business planning and change management. An equivalent combination of education, training, and experience may be considered. An accounting designation is required. Knowledge, Skills, And Abilities
